Executive Assistant
PEAK6 is a leading investment firm headquartered in Chicago. More than 20 years ago, we were one of the first firms to develop sophisticated proprietary technology in our trading business. Today, we leverage our technical ingenuity and operational ability across a number of investment areas, spanning early- to mid-stage growth capital, operational control, trading, and sports management. Over the years, we have built and operated several leading financial technology firms and today our team includes a digital wealth clearinghouse, an outsource provider of flood insurance, a value investment arm, an incubation lab, and more.

You’ll be responsible for:
- Complex meeting scheduling, email and calendar management, including working closely with team leadership to manage their schedules.
- Responding proactively to changing circumstances and adjusting plans and schedules when necessary.
- Helping to track and manage legal and other M&A expenses.
- Creating and updating administrative practices, systems and procedures to improve efficiency and service delivery.
- Providing project support through meeting scheduling, research and note taking.
- Attending key meetings and capture comprehensive notes/actions for reporting.
- Creating agendas, itineraries and other support materials.
- Gathering, collating and providing background information to support informed decision making and planning.
- Planning and organizing meetings, calls, and team events for the Strategic Capital/Legal team.
- General admin duties, including travel coordination and booking, reconciling expense reports and budgets, filing, correspondence, etc.
- Helping others to understand their obligations to comply with policies and guidelines.
- Managing competing priorities and providing consistently high levels of support, given heavy workloads, short deadlines, and the need to maintain confidentiality and act with discretion.
- Handling confidential information; organizing and maintaining files.
- Developing and maintaining effective working relationships and open channels of communication within the Strategic Capital/Legal team and across the broader organization.
